Command line interface ===== .. _command-line-interface: List of recipes ------------ The list of the available `xdatbus` CLI recipes can be displayed by running the ``xdatbus`` command: Following is the list of available CLI commands: .. list-table:: :header-rows: 1 * - Command - Description * - ``xdc_aggregate`` - Aggregate XDATCAR files from an AIMD simulation * - ``xdc_unwrap`` - Unwrap the coordinates in the XDATCAR file (to xyz) * - ``thermal_report`` - Generate a thermal report from the OSZICAR files * - ``xml2xyz`` - Convert the vasprun.xml files to extended xyz files .. note:: Not all the functionalities are available in the CLI. Combine trajectories ---------------- Copy the `XDATCAR` files in sequence, naming as `XDATCAR01, XDATCAR02, XDATCAR10` ... or `XDATCAR1, XDATCAR2, XDATCAR10`...; both formats will work. In the same directory, run the command ``xdc_aggregate`` or use ``xdc_aggregate -h`` for help. The script will first wrap the coordinates within the cell and concatenate the trajectories using a naming sequence. .. code-block:: console $ xdc_aggregate [13:45:19] sequence: ['XDATCAR0', 'XDATCAR1'] [13:45:22] xdc_aggregate: wrapping XDATCAR0 | number of frames: 2000 [13:45:25] xdc_aggregate: wrapping XDATCAR1 | number of frames: 2000 [13:45:30] xdc_aggregate: initializing XDATBUS [13:45:36] xdc_aggregate: appending XDATCAR1 Unwrap trajectory ---------------- To unwrap the trajectory in the `XDATCAR` file, run the command ``xdc_unwrap`` or use ``xdc_unwrap -h`` for help. .. code-block:: console $ xdc_unwrap [13:50:56] xdc_unwrap: Processing step 100 [13:50:59] xdc_unwrap: Processing step 200 [13:51:02] xdc_unwrap: Processing step 300 [13:51:05] xdc_unwrap: Processing step 400 [13:51:08] xdc_unwrap: Processing step 500 Check energies / temperatures ---------------- Copy the OSZICAR files in sequence, naming as `OSZICAR01, OSZICAR02, OSZICAR10` ... or `OSZICAR1, OSZICAR2, OSZICAR10`...; both formats will work. In the same directory, run the command ``thermal_report`` or use ``thermal_report -h`` for help. The script will export four-column .csv data with `potential energy`, `kinetic energy`, `total energy`, and `temperature` for each time step. .. code-block:: console $ thermal_report [13:59:18] sequence: ['OSZICAR0', 'OSZICAR1'] thermal_report: Processing OSZICAR0 thermal_report: Processing OSZICAR1 Convert xml to xyz ---------------- To convert the `vasprun.xml` files to extended .xyz files, run the command ``xml2xyz`` or use ``xml2xyz -h`` for help. .. code-block:: console $ xml2xyz --train_ratio 0.8 [14:01:53] sequence: ['vasprun01', 'vasprun02'] xml2xyz: processing vasprun01 [14:01:54] xml2xyz: processing vasprun02
